my cursor keeps spinning off and on (like every second) like it is working/processing on something but it isn't. All my functions and activities go on as normal. How can I stop this.

It seems like it is trying to open something but I am not getting any messages concerning that.

-       What software changes did you make on the computer prior to the issue?

 

I’d recommend you to start your computer in a clean boot state to verify if any of the third-party applications or startup items is causing the issue.

 

For instructions, see How to troubleshoot a problem by performing a clean boot in Windows Vista or in Windows 7

 

Note: After troubleshooting, ensure to set the computer to start as usual as mentioned in Step 7 in the KB article.

 

Additionally, download and install Process Explorer which shows information about the handles and DLLs processes that are open or loaded:

 

Process Explorer v15.05
